If you’re planning to skip baking this year (or just want to add a pie or two from a local bakery), here are some beloved Lexington and nearby spots that offer Thanksgiving pies. These bakeries are known for their quality and seasonal offerings — just make sure to order early!
Missy’s Pies
- What they offer: A wide variety of classic pies — pumpkin, Dutch apple, chocolate praline, cherry almond crisp, and more.
- Order info: Their holiday ordering page notes that pie orders for Thanksgiving cut off 3 days before the holiday, and your pie will be ready for pick-up the day before.
- Location / contact: 502 E High St, Lexington; (859) 253-0449
- Fun fact: This is their busiest time of year — they’ve sold thousands of pies during the holiday stretch.
European Delights Bakery
- What they offer for Thanksgiving: Their seasonal pie menu includes 9″ Pumpkin Pie ($25), Apple Crumb Pie ($30), Cranberry Walnut ($30), and a Pecan Tart ($30).
- How to order: Pre-orders are accepted in-store or by phone.
- Location: European Delights is in the Brannon Crossing area, serving Lexington and nearby communities.
Martine’s Pastries
- Pie Day tradition: Martine’s Pastries has a “Pie Day” right before Thanksgiving.
- Flavors: In past years, they’ve made a variety of pies — apple, pumpkin, blueberry streusel, chocolate, cherry strudel, and even minced pie.
- Ordering tips: According to local coverage, they start pie prep weeks in advance — and apple pie filling gets extra care, with dried fruit soaking beforehand.
- Limitations: Note that Martine’s is typically closed on Thanksgiving Day, so plan to pick up beforehand.
